Transaction a42276faff3499a87ec01da24da1e44c2b080323765bf1828cbb14c34f73b168
3 Input
2 Outputs
- a42276faff3499a87ec01da24da1e44c2b080323765bf1828cbb14c34f73b168:0
- a42276faff3499a87ec01da24da1e44c2b080323765bf1828cbb14c34f73b168:1
value 5228997
address 3BMEXf1V9w8umnd2ia9XPBCvwS7KUYPVpH
value 1659046
address 15CUP48BXRtPM6LkZUCXNC5bqWnYiAudZ1